Balbir Singh Dance Company - Enchanting Performance

In 2007 Balbir Singh gained funding to see how Kathak would develop contemporary dancers over nine months. This project and related events has been received well.



Initially contemporary trained Singh went on to learn Kathak under Akram Khan and then Pratap Pawar.

Current works 'Trespass' and 'Play of Percentages' danced alongside original live music is a blend of Kathak and contemporary dance.

His choreography and live music is enchanting and it's interesting to see the dancers relating to each other as well as interacting with the band during the performance.



Singh says that he doesn't like to get bored whilst watching shows himself. He comments on the importance of an audience maintaining their interest the whole way through a performance.

The majority of the time watching was without distraction. It was as if Balbir knew which parts were potentially tiresome, and knew when and how to bring you back to focus on the stage.

The dancers were of various technical ability but overall the performance was class.

Bare Bones Dance Company: BareBones 6 - Slightly Outdated

The exciting thing about this production was the fact that it was presented in the round. You could see the audience as well as the dancers. This had slight novelty value, and backed up the title 'BareBones'.  With spectators watching from all angles and no backstage the dancers were exposed more so than normal.

BareBones6 presented by DX Productions put on 4 separate performances.'Container' choreographed by Rui Horta and the dancers of Bare Bones Dance Company. 'Straight Talking' choreographed by Charlotte Vincent of Vincent Dance Theatre, devised and performed by Robert Clark (Bare Bones Dance Company). 'Magnification' choreographed by Garry Stewart, and 'Hinterland' choreographed by David Massingham in collaboration with the dancers.

All performances were danced at a high standard. Most memorable were' Magnification' and 'Straight Talking' and dancer Celine Alwyn. During 'Magnification' her timing was tight moving to the loud sounds of her cracking bones. This choreography was somewhat dated however. It eventually felt a bit like watching an 80s mime performance. It would have been less uncool with more of a contemporary swing.

Straight Talking was quite hard hitting, but rather melodramatic.  A passionate performance by dancer Robert Clark none the less.
